Isophthalic Acid (Benzene-1,3-dicarboxylic acid / PIA)
C8H6O4
121-91-5
204-506-4
| # | Parameter | Standard |
|---|---|---|
| 1 | Appearance | White crystalline solid |
| 2 | Odor | Odorless |
| 3 | Solubility | Very slightly soluble in water |
| 4 | Melting Point | 348°C (in sealed tube) |
| 5 | Density | ~1.526 g/cm³ |
| 6 | Molecular Weight | 166.13 g/mol |
| 7 | Purity | ≥ 99.5% (PIA grade) |
It is primarily used in the production of unsaturated polyester resins, where higher chemical resistance and durability are required. In practice, it is chosen when standard resin systems are not sufficient.
Because it improves resistance to moisture, chemicals, and temperature. This becomes important in applications like tanks, pipes, and marine components exposed to aggressive environments.
It enhances structural stability and reduces the risk of degradation over time. Even small formulation adjustments can significantly extend the service life of the final product.
